Software Test and Configuration Manager (OT/IT / Control Systems / Automation / Cloud Integration)

Location: Peterborough / Hybrid
Salary: £90 000+ or can be day rate (£350-£450 a day)
Contract: Minimum 12 months contract

Are you a Software Test Manager, Configuration Manager, or an experienced Test Automation Engineer looking to work at the intersection of OT (Operational Technology) and IT systems? We're hiring for a Software Test and Configuration Manager to lead testing, integration, and configuration of industrial control systems and cloud-connected applications.

This is an exciting opportunity to join a major infrastructure programme where you'll drive the delivery of robust and secure automation systems that combine real-time technologies like PLCs with cloud services such as Microsoft Azure.

Key Responsibilities

  • Own and implement the Enterprise Control System (ECS) Test Strategy across development, staging, and production environments.

  • Coordinate and manage end-to-end system testing and configuration for industrial automation platforms.

  • Develop and use automated test tools and configuration scripts — Python scripting is essential.

  • Lead integration and fault resolution between PLCs, edge devices, and cloud platforms.

  • Manage software version control and configuration management systems (CMS), ensuring traceability and compliance with standards (e.g., ISO10007).

  • Support the deployment of Azure-based cloud applications connected to control systems.

  • Document test procedures, configuration baselines, and system integration workflows.

  • Act as a mentor and subject matter expert for junior engineers in automation testing, system validation, and DevOps-style configuration practices.

  • Engage and communicate with engineering teams, suppliers, and stakeholders to monitor progress and manage risks.

    What We’re Looking For

  • Proven experience in Python scripting for testing, automation, and integration tasks — this is a must-have.

  • Background in developing software test strategies and policies for complex engineering environments.

  • Understanding of the software development lifecycle, including the V-model and GAMP 5 principles.

  • Hands-on experience with real-time control systems (e.g., PLCs) and cloud-based software.

  • Familiarity with SharePoint, JSON, XML, and high-level languages such as C# or JavaScript.

  • Experience with version control tools, test automation frameworks, and CMS platforms.

    Nice to Have

  • Experience in technical project management or task planning.

  • Background in industrial process automation, hydraulic systems, or production optimisation.
